The BCM50 Avaya Business Communications Manager 50 provides advanced capabilities such as robust telephony features, voice messaging and unified messaging, IP networking, Internet access, contact centers with skills-based routing, and IP telephony. With an easy-to-use and highly flexible architecture.

The BCM50 Business Communications Manager 50 enables small sites to benefit from convergence capabilities that were previously only available to much larger organizations.

BCM 50 Unit

The BCM 50 comes in a streamlined combination of a main module plus two optional expansion modules.

The BCM50 Expansion Modules are designed to support and handle:

> Digital station
> Analog station
> Digital trunk
> Analog DIDM
> Analog trunk
> BRI S/T Media Bay Modules

Business Communications Manager 50 is an all-in-one, affordable platform for converged voice and data communications; ideal for small to medium businesses with 3 to 50 users. Business Communications Manager 50 provides advanced capabilities such as robust telephony features, voice messaging, (including the ability to forward voice, fax or text messages to the most popular mobile devices) unified messaging, IP networking, Internet access, contact centers, mobility solutions and IP telephony. With an easy-to-use and highly flexible architecture, the Business Communications Manager 50 enables small sites to benefit from convergence capabilities that were previously only available to much larger organizations.

BCM 50 3.0

The BCM50 Release 3.0 brings the benefits introduced with BCM 4.0 to the BCM50 platform, including IP music on hold, mobility solutions, security, IP telephony, SIP trunking and applications enhancements including Intelligent Contact Center. Other solution enhancements include new Analog Direct Inward Dial (ADID) media bay module, a new combo 8 x 16 analog trunk/digital station media bay module, and localization of analog trunk interfaces for specific markets.

BCM50 3.0 versions with integrated routers will benefit from new hardware and software features including traffic classification for QoS, WAN backup and more.

BCM50 3.0 software release provides the following key improvements and values:

• Mobility – Digital mobility sets and WLAN solutions offer wide range of options for increased productivity and flexibility.

• Security – Improvements in password, account and centralized user credentials authentication and authorization management using a Radius Client, in addition to VPN Client support.

• IP Telephony – Enhancements include support for voice quality monitoring (PVQM), new IP sets (IP 2033 conference phone, IP 2007 color display touchscreen phone, IP 24 Key Expansion Module, IP 1120E, 1140E), SIP interoperability / features. Other enhancements include support for IP 2050 Softphone 3.0.

• Applications – Enhancements include Intelligent Contact Center, an evolution of Call Center with more granular agent and skillset selection. ICC includes optional Multimedia Contact Center and Reporting for Contact Center components. Voicemail also receives a series of enhancements, and Ad-hoc conferencing allows up to 18 participants to be involved in any combination of conference calls.

• Globalization – Optimize trunks for global markets, new platforms with integrated BRI trunks in place of integrated analog trunks for EMEA and APAC regions.

• Media Bay Modules – Analog Direct Inward Dial (ADID) and Combo GATM8/DSM16 (G8X16), both with limited regional applicability. These modules will also be supported on BCM 4.0 upon introduction.

• Router enhancements – new router supports more tunnels, QoS and voice-friendly features

• Three new hardware platforms for EMEA –BCM50b, BCM50be & BCM50ba, with two integrated BRI ports (4b-channels) in place of the analogue trunk ports.

The Business Communications Manager 50 Release 2.0

(BCM50 2.0) brings the benefits introduced with BCM 4.0 to the BCM50 platform. These benefits include IP music on hold, mobility solutions, security, IP telephony, SIP trunking and applications enhancements including Intelligent Contact Center. The BCM50 2.0 also builds upon the previous release to continue to deliver a global, industry leading enterprise solution for smaller site businesses. Solution enhancements include new Analog Direct Inward Dial (ADID) media bay module, new combo 8X16 analog trunk/digital station media bay module, localization of analog trunk interfaces for specific markets, and new integrated BRI platforms for EMEA and APAC markets. BCM50 2.0 versions with integrated routers will benefit from new hardware and software features including traffic classification for QoS, WAN failover and more.

Mobility - Digital and WLAN solutions offer wide range of options for increased productivity and flexibility.

Security - improvements provide a more secure environment for BCM users. Improvements in password, account and centralized management

IP Telephony - enhancements include support for voice quality monitoring (PVQM), new IP sets, SIP interoperability / features. These VoIP improvements continue to allow BCM to offer industry leading converged solutions.

Applications - enhancements include Intelligent Contact Center, an evolution of Call Center with more granular agent and skillset selection to simplify the product offering. BCM voicemail also receives a series of enhancements continuing to evolve this solution competitive. Ad hoc conferencing allows up to 18 participants to be joined into a conference call. Web based Mailbox Manager is a personal administration tool. Network Configuration Manager 3.6 Release Pack (NCM RP3) supports new BCM50 R2 features for multi-site management. Globalization- optimize integrated analog trunks for additional global markets, new platforms with integrated BRI trunks in place of integrated analog trunks for EMEA and APAC regions.
